Имя: Пароль:
1C
1С v8
Запуск обработки "универсальный обмен данными в формате xml" из приемника.
0 amakarov
 
04.12.14
21:10
Есть задача производить загрузку данных из источника в приемник, причем запускать обработку обмена со стороны приемника. Правила обмена есть, они работают. Теперь надо сделать небольшую обработку, которая бы вызывала из себя "универсальный обмен данными в формате xm", передавала бы ей параметры подключения к базе источнику, правила обмена, период и запускалась бы загрузка. Я делал такое, но с запуском со стороны источника, а здесь как то я уперся.
Может быть кто такое делал и поделится: есть ли такая возможность или хотя бы направит на правильный путь. Спасибо.
1 France
 
04.12.14
21:13
Чо за конфа? Если типовая - не судьба использовать механизм настроек обмена?
2 DGorgoN
 
04.12.14
21:14
(0) 1. Регламетные задания.
2. Планировщик и пользователь.
3. Мониторинг каждую минуту какого либо каталога/файла/ и т.п.

Выбирай какое нравится )
3 amakarov
 
04.12.14
21:17
(1) Обе Конфы не типовые. Хотелось бы сделать обработку с выбором периода и с одной кнопкой загрузить.
4 amakarov
 
04.12.14
21:18
(2) Извините, не очень понял что вы предлагаете.
5 amakarov
 
05.12.14
00:38
Товарищи. Может быть кто-то делал так? Поделитесь опытом.
6 France
 
05.12.14
00:52
В типовой смотрел?
7 Злопчинский
 
05.12.14
01:15
как задрали эти универсальные обмены и КД... восьмерочники не смогли выкинутьфайл обмена, чтобы нужные значения были в атрибутах тега.. все повыпихивали в отдельные теги с текстом внутри тега...
8 Godofsin
 
05.12.14
06:21
(5) делал 2 обработки: для автовыгрузки и автозагрузки.
9 amakarov
 
05.12.14
12:02
(6) А в какой типовой есть такой вариант?
10 amakarov
 
05.12.14
12:03
(8) А каким способом запускал автовыгрузку со стороны приемника?
11 amakarov
 
06.12.14
13:16
Есть у кого-нибудь еще мнение по данному вопросу?
12 Либерал
 
06.12.14
13:22
во, как раз сел включил комп с мыслью посмотреть как такое сделать.

(0) давай кто быстрее вкурит?))
13 Либерал
 
06.12.14
13:26
(0) а разве не равнодевственно с какой стороны запускать?
14 Diman000
 
06.12.14
13:57
Соединиться с источником через COM и запустить оттуда разве не подойдет?
У меня в одном месте так и сделано, кнопка "Загрузить" в источнике - соединились и поехали.
15 Либерал
 
06.12.14
14:21
(14) +1
16 amakarov
 
06.12.14
21:43
(14) А это я не допер. Надо попробовать. Спасибо за совет.
17 amakarov
 
07.12.14
00:34
(14) Нарисовал обработку для запуска универсального обмена со стороны приемника: подключаюсь к источнику получаю универсальную обработку обмена передаю ей нужные параметры и когда эта внешняя обработка пытается напрямик подключиться к базе приемнику, то появляется окно про дамп и 1С вываливается.
18 amakarov
 
07.12.14
00:36
(17) Надо читать так:

Нарисовал обработку для запуска универсального обмена со стороны приемника: подключаюсь к источнику получаю универсальную обработку обмена передаю ей нужные параметры и когда эта универсальная обработка пытается напрямик подключиться к базе приемнику, то появляется окно про дамп и 1С вываливается.
19 amakarov
 
07.12.14
02:05
(18) С этим пунктом разобрался - все работает. Проблема была с версиями 1С  8.2 и 8.3.
Как советовал (14)  Diman000 все заработало.
Огромное человеческое спасибо.
Выдавать глобальные идеи — это удовольствие; искать сволочные маленькие ошибки — вот настоящая работа. Фредерик Брукс-младший